欢迎来到天天文库
浏览记录
ID:43928948
大小:392.49 KB
页数:14页
时间:2019-10-16
《北邮数据库实验二-基本SQL练习》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库。
1、北京邮电大学实验报告课程名称数据库实验名称关系数据库的基本SQL练习班级姓名学号指导老师成绩年月日实验二一、实验目的:SQL是关系数据库的标准语言,已经成为关系数据库管理系统的核心。结合数据库系统原理教学的理论知识,通过实验让学生熟悉基本SQL的用法,掌握SQL语言的数据操纵等基本功能。二、实验平台及环境:普通PC、Windows系列操作系统、IBMDB2v8.1数据库管理系统三、实验内容:在第一次实验的基础上,在IBMDB2v8.1数据库管理系统中创建自己的数据库模式,并导入对应的数据。实验步骤、实验SQL语句操作数据库表结构
2、中的数据,获得预期的结果。结果与分析1、实验所需要的五个数据表模式如下,按照下而给出的表定义在DB2控制中心里创建它们:1、使用IBMDB2的“命令行工具-命令窗口”建库并插入基本数据;2、使用IBMDB2的导入/加载操作,将已有数据导入到IBMDB28.1数据库;3、按照指导书完成下面的SQL练习:a.查询全体职工的职工号和姓名。1命令查询结果访问方案11A■哄爲目标nLAB02v添加selectstaffno/namejnamefromstaff命令查询结果访问方案I采用定位UPDATE和定位DELETE编辑这些结果。使用“
3、工具设置"笙STAFF1TO令
4、FNAME#UTAME4PSA9MaryHoweSG14DavidFordSG37AnnBeechSG5SusanBrandSL21JohnWhiteSU1JulieLeeb.查询全体职工的记录命令查询结果访问方案1>■哄目标口LKB02V添加(A)...select*fromstaff命令査询结果I访问方案I采用定位UPDATE和定位DELETE偏銀这些结果。使用“工具设贵"笔记本来更改纟鱷格式。STAFFUO$
5、FIIAME,
6、LUAMEg
7、posiTionf
8、SEX#DOB$
9、SALKRY$
10、
11、BRAUCH1I0$SA93Itew.AssistantF1970/2/190:00:0,.・9000B007SG14DavidFordSupervisorM1958/3/240:00:0..・18000B003SG37AnnBxchAssistantP1960/11/100:00:...12000B003SG5SusanBrand■wrF1940/6/30:00:00...240009003SL21JohnTldt«Mana(«rM1945/10/10:00:0...300009005SU1JulitU«Assistantr
12、1965/6/130:00:0...9000B005C.查询金体职工的姓名和出生H期,命令查询结果访问方案A■映目标0LAB02V添加(A)..selectfnamejname.dobfromstaff)命令查询结果访i可方案
13、采用定位UPDATE和定位DELETE编辑这些结果。使用“工具设羞"笔记本FNAME令LHAME#DOB令
14、MaryHove1970/2/190:00:0..・DavidFord1958/3/240:00:0..・AnnBeech1960/11/100:00:..・SusanBrand1940/6/30:
15、00:00...JohnWhitt1945/10/10:00:0...[julieL“1965/6/130:00:0..・<1.在职工表屮查询有哪些职工担任了职务,并列出职工的职工号命令查询结果访问方案
16、A」啖o目标匚
17、LAB02v添加(A).selectstaffnofromstaffwhereportionisnotnull查询金体主管的姓名命令查向结果访冋方案命令查询结果I访问方案来用走位update和走位delete编辑这些结果o使F1TAMEUTAMESusanBrandJohn"*Hitef.杳询全体助理的职工号0L
18、AB02命令查询结果访问方案I•■噗层目标selectstaffnofromstaffwhereposition='As引stanf命令重冏结果访问方案采用定f立UPDATE和定位DE:g.查询所冇工资在20000以下的职工的姓名和出生F1期命令查询结果
19、访问方案
20、目标□LAB02vl
21、・selectfnamejname.dobfromstaffwheresalary<20000
22、命令查询结果I访问方案I采用走位UPDATE和走位DELETE编辑这些结果。使用“工具设置”笙记本来至F11AME<
23、LUAME<
24、DOB#
25、Mery
26、Move1970/2/190:00:0...DavidFord1958/3/240:00:0..・AonBeech1960/11/100:00:...JulieLee1965/6/130:00:0...h.查询工资在10000-20000之间的职工的姓名、所担任
此文档下载收益归作者所有